Atheros Founder Named to the National Academy of Engineering

Teresa Meng Recognized as a Pioneer of WLAN Technology

SANTA CLARA, Calif., Feb. 28, 2007 — Atheros Communications, Inc. (NASDAQ: ATHR), a leading developer of advanced wireless solutions, announced that its founder and board member, Dr. Teresa H. Meng, has been given the honor and distinction of being named to the National Academy of Engineering (NAE). Meng is one of 64 newly elected members selected to join the prestigious group earlier this month.

Dr. Meng, the Reid Weaver Dennis Professor of Electrical Engineering at Stanford University, was praised for her work in “pioneering the development of distributed wireless network technology.” Her innovations in radio and signal processing, and efforts that led to founding Atheros Communications have contributed to the successful proliferation of wireless LANs around the world. She pioneered the industry’s first 5GHz radio manufactured in all-CMOS, a breakthrough in radio architecture, and laid the foundation for many of the industry-leading innovations that Atheros has brought to the market.

Meng earned a bachelor’s degree in electrical engineering from National Taiwan University in 1983 and a doctorate in electrical engineering from the University of California, Berkeley in 1988. She also joined Stanford University’s Electrical Engineering Department in the same year. Meng co-founded Atheros Communications in 1998 with Dr. John L. Hennessy, at the time the dean of the School of Engineering at Stanford University who now holds the position of President. Dr. Meng is a fellow of the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ers.

Election to the NAE is considered to be one of the highest professional distinctions that an engineer can receive. Academy membership honors those who have made outstanding contributions to engineering, research, practice, or education, including, where appropriate, significant contributions to the engineering literature, and to the pioneering of new and developing fields of technology, making major advancements in traditional fields of engineering, or developing or implementing innovative approaches to engineering education.

 “I’m honored to be elected to join the National Academies,” said Meng. “I was fortunate to have the opportunity to work in the field of wireless networking in the past 10 years and wish success to today’s aspiring engineers who will continue the development of wireless innovations to enhance worldwide communication.” 

Other industry awards Meng has received include the DEMO@15 World-Class Innovator Award in 2005, MIT Sloan’s 2002 Innovator of the Year eBusiness Award (eBA), CIO’s 2002 20/20 Vision Award, Red Herring’s Top Ten Entrepreneurs for 2001 and EDN’s 2000 Innovator of the Year Finalist.

About Atheros Communications, Inc.

Atheros Communications is a leading developer of semiconductor system solutions for wireless communications products. Atheros combines its wireless systems expertise with high-performance radio frequency (RF), mixed signal and digital semiconductor design skills to provide highly integrated chipsets that are manufacturable on low-cost, standard complementary metal-oxide semiconductor (CMOS) processes. Atheros technology is being used by a broad base of leading customers, including personal computer, networking equipment and handset manufacturers.
